/*
FTP file system
Copyright (C) 2006 Robson Braga Araujo <robsonbraga@gmail.com>
This program can be distributed under the terms of the GNU GPL.
See the file COPYING.
*/
#define _XOPEN_SOURCE 600 /* glibc2 needs this */
#include <time.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<assert.h>
#include "ftpfs.h"
#include "ftpfs-ls.h"
struct ftpfs ftpfs;
#define check(sbuf, dev, ino, mode, nlink, uid, gid, \
rdev, size, blksize, blocks, date) \
do { \
struct tm tm; \
time_t tt; \
memset(&tm, 0, sizeof(tm)); \
strptime(date, "%H:%M:%S %d/%m/%Y", &tm); \
tt = mktime(&tm); \
assert(sbuf.st_dev == (dev)); \
assert(sbuf.st_ino == (ino)); \
assert(sbuf.st_mode == (mode)); \
assert(sbuf.st_nlink == (nlink)); \
assert(sbuf.st_uid == (uid)); \
assert(sbuf.st_gid == (gid)); \
assert(sbuf.st_rdev == (rdev)); \
assert(sbuf.st_size == (size)); \
assert(sbuf.st_blksize == (blksize)); \
assert(sbuf.st_blocks == (blocks)); \
assert(sbuf.st_atime == tt); \
assert(sbuf.st_ctime == tt); \
assert(sbuf.st_mtime == tt); \
} while (0);
int main(int argc, char **argv) {
const char *list;
char line[256];
struct fuse_cache_operations dummy_oper;
struct stat sbuf;
int err;
struct fuse_args args = FUSE_ARGS_INIT(argc, argv);
char linkbuf[1024];
char date[20];
time_t tt;
struct tm tm;
struct tm test_tm;
ftpfs.debug = 1;
tt = time(NULL);
gmtime_r(&tt, &tm);
ftpfs.blksize = 4096;
memset(&dummy_oper, 0, sizeof(dummy_oper));
err = cache_parse_options(&args);
cache_init(&dummy_oper);
list = "05-22-03 12:13PM <DIR> chinese_pr\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"chinese_pr",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FDIR, 1,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, "12:13:00 22/05/2003");
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"hinese_pr",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 1);
list = "05-14-03 02:49PM 40448 PR_AU13_CH.doc\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"PR_AU13_CH.doc",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FREG, 1, 0, 0, 0, 40448, 4096, 80, "14:49:00 14/05/2003");
list = "11-25-04 09:17AM 20075882 242_310_Condor_en_ok.pdf\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"242_310_Condor_en_ok.pdf",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FREG, 1, 0, 0, 0, 20075882, 4096, 39216, "09:17:00 25/11/2004");
list = "lrwxrwxrwx 1 1 17 Nov 24 2002 lg -> cidirb/documentos\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"lg", &sbuf, linkbuf, 1024,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
assert(!strcmp(linkbuf, "cidirb/documentos"));
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FLNK|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IWG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IWOTH|S_IXOTH, 1, 0, 0, 0, 17, 4096, 8, "00:00:00 24/11/2002");
list = "lrwxrwxrwx 1 1137 1100 14 Mar 12 2004 molbio -> Science/molbio\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"molbio", &sbuf, linkbuf, 1024,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
assert(!strcmp(linkbuf, "Science/molbio"));
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FLNK|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IWG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IWOTH|S_IXOTH, 1, 0, 0, 0, 14, 4096, 8, "00:00:00 12/03/2004");
// Test a date six months in the past
test_tm = tm;
test_tm.tm_mon -= 6;
if (test_tm.tm_mon < 0) {
test_tm.tm_mon += 12;
test_tm.tm_year--;
}
strftime(line, 256,
"drwxr-xr-x 4 robson users 4096 %b %d 00:00 tests\r\n", &test_tm);
err = parse_dir(line, "/", "tests",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
strftime(date, 20, "00:00:00 %d/%m/%Y", &test_tm);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FDIR|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IXOTH, 4, 0, 0, 0, 4096, 4096, 8, date);
list = "dr-xr-xr-x 2 root 512 Apr 8 1994 etc\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"etc",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FDIR|S_IRU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IXOTH, 2, 0, 0, 0, 512, 4096, 8, "00:00:00 08/04/1994");
// Test a date a little bit in the past
test_tm = tm;
strftime(line, 256,
"---------- 1 robson users 1803128 %b %d 00:00 ls-lR.Z\r\n",
&test_tm);
err = parse_dir(line, "/", "ls-lR.Z",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
strftime(date, 20, "00:00:00 %d/%m/%Y", &test_tm);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FREG,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1803128, 4096, 3528, date);
list = "-rw-r--r-- 1 robson users 1803128 Jun 20 02:13 test\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", " test",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FREG|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IROTH, 1, 0, 0, 0, 1803128, 4096, 3528, "02:13:00 20/06/2006");
list = "drwxrwsr-x+ 14 cristol molvis 1024 Feb 17 2000 v2\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"v2",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FDIR|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IWG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IXOTH, 14, 0, 0, 0, 1024, 4096, 8, "00:00:00 17/02/2000");
list = "drwxrwsr-x+144 cristol molvis 10240 Dec 31 2005 v11\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"v11",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FDIR|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R|S_IXUSR|S_IRGRP|S_IWGRP|S_IXGRP|S_IROTH|S_IXOTH, 144, 0, 0, 0, 10240, 4096, 24, "00:00:00 31/12/2005");
list = "-rw------- 1 6700 2000 6561177600 Oct 15 2005 home.backup.tar\r\n";
err = parse_dir(list, "/", "home.backup.tar", &sbuf, NULL, 0, NULL, NULL);
assert(err == 0);
check(sbuf, 0, 0, S_IFREG|S_IRUSR|S_IWUSR, 1, 0, 0, 0, 6561177600LL, 4096, 4426192, "00:00:00 15/10/2005");
return 0;
}
